Where does the brown/ red wire go?
 
Can anyone tell me where the brown and red wire goes from the fuel pump relays in a 88 930?
Fuel pump relays are not being triggered.

It's the ground wire for the relais and goes to the boost switch/ meter plate switch and therefore pumps stop running when boost too high or engine stopped (no vacuum) SmileWavy
